Attraction | "The Texas Ranger Museum "

Quote:
The Texas Ranger Museum gave a collective history of these highly regarded law enforcement officers. From the time of the settlers to modern day, the museum offers a glimpse of what it was like to be a Ranger. I was surprised to learn that one of my childhood TV heroes was a Texas Ranger. My husband enjoyed the hundreds of guns on display since he is a collector. The crime lab display surprised me when I learned that insects on a body can be used to determine the time of death. Morbid but interesting. The highlight of the museum was the PBS documentary on the Texas Rangers. Long in length (nearly an hour) but the documentary told the entire story of the Rangers.
